Selected languages: | Tamasheq |
UPSID number: | 4357 |
Alternate name(s): | N/A |
Classification: | Afro-Asiatic, Berber |
The languages has | 37 segments |
Frequency index: | N/A |
Sounds: | [b] [t̪ˁ] [d̪ˁ] [t̪] [d̪] [ɟ] [k] [ɡ] [q] [z̪ˁ] [s̪] [z̪] [ʃ] [ʒ] [f] [χ] [ʁ] [r̪] [l̪] [w] [j] [m] [n̪] [ɲ] [iː] [i] [uː] [u] [e̞ː] [e̞] [ə] [o̞ː] [o̞] [æː] [æ] [ɐ] [h] |
Comments: | All consonants may appear long (geminate). Prasse's description indicates that there are five long/short vowel pairs and two vowels that only occur short, but details are unclear. |
Sources: | Prasse, K-G. 1972. Manuel de Grammaire Touaregue. Akademisk Forlag, Copenhagen. |
